4000000000
您的位置:首页>>快连测速>>正文

全国免费服务热线

4000000000

树莓派VPN配置指南,远程访问与网络安全一网打尽

时间:2024-11-09 作者:南风 点击:1次

信息摘要:

使用树莓派设置VPN,可轻松实现远程访问与网络安全。通过配置VPN,用户可安全访问私有网络资源,同时保障数据传输安全,提升远程办公和学习的便捷性与安全性。...

使用树莓派设置VPN,可轻松实现远程访问与网络安全。通过配置VPN,用户可安全访问私有网络资源,同时保障数据传输安全,提升远程办公和学习的便捷性与安全性。
  1. 树莓派配置VPN的预备工作
  2. 树莓派配置VPN的详细步骤

在互联网日益普及的今天,VPN(虚拟私人网络)已成为保障个人隐私、突破内容限制以及实现远程访问的不可或缺的工具,树莓派凭借其低能耗、低成本以及易于配置的特性,成为了搭建VPN服务器的理想平台,本文将为您深入解析如何在树莓派上配置VPN,助您轻松实现远程访问与网络安全的和谐统一。

树莓派配置VPN的预备工作

1. 准备一台树莓派(建议使用树莓派3B或更高型号)。

2. 准备一张TF卡(至少16GB容量,用于存储树莓派的操作系统)。

3. 准备一套USB键盘、鼠标和显示器(用于树莓派的初始设置)。

4. 准备一个电源适配器(为树莓派提供电力)。

5. 准备网络连接(有线或无线)。

树莓派配置VPN的详细步骤

1. 下载树莓派操作系统

从树莓派官方网站下载最新版本的树莓派操作系统(Raspbian),并将其烧录到TF卡中,您可以使用balenaEtcher、Raspberry Pi Imager等工具进行烧录。

2. 初始化树莓派

将TF卡插入树莓派,连接键盘、鼠标和显示器,连接至网络,在启动过程中,按照提示进行初始设置,如选择国家、配置键盘布局、连接无线网络等。

3. 安装VPN服务器软件

1)在终端中输入以下命令安装OpenVPN服务器软件:

sudo apt-get update

sudo apt-get install openvpn easy-rsa

2)配置easy-rsa工具:

cd /etc/openvpn/easy-rsa

./easy-rsa

3)生成CA证书:

./build-ca

4)生成服务器证书和私钥:

./build-key-server server

5)生成客户端证书和私钥:

./build-key client1

6)生成服务器配置文件:

cp /etc/openvpn/easy-rsa/keys/ca.crt /etc/openvpn/

cp /etc/openvpn/easy-rsa/keys/server.crt /etc/openvpn/

cp /etc/openvpn/easy-rsa/keys/server.key /etc/openvpn/

cp /etc/openvpn/easy-rsa/keys/server.pem /etc/openvpn/

7)编辑服务器配置文件:

sudo nano /etc/openvpn/server.conf

在配置文件中添加以下内容:

port 1194

proto tcp

dev tun

ca /etc/openvpn/ca.crt

cert /etc/openvpn/server.crt

key /etc/openvpn/server.key

dh /etc/openvpn/dh2048.pem

server 10.8.0.0 255.255.255.0

ifconfig-pool-persist ipp.txt

keepalive 10 120

tls-auth ta.key 0

tls-crypt ta.key 0

8)启动OpenVPN服务:

sudo systemctl start openvpn@server.service

sudo systemctl enable openvpn@server.service

4. 配置VPN客户端

1)在客户端设备上安装OpenVPN客户端软件。

2)将生成的客户端证书、私钥和CA证书导入到客户端的OpenVPN配置文件中。

3)编辑客户端配置文件:

sudo nano /etc/openvpn/client.conf

在配置文件中添加以下内容:

client

remote <服务器IP地址> <服务器端口>

proto tcp

dev tun

ca /path/to/ca.crt

cert /path/to/client.crt

key /path/to/client.key

tls-auth /path/to/ta.key 0

5. 连接VPN

在客户端设备上启动OpenVPN客户端,输入密码(客户端私钥密码)以建立连接。

通过以上步骤,您已在树莓派上成功搭建了一个VPN服务器,实现了远程访问和网络安全的完美结合,无论身在何处,您都可以通过VPN连接到树莓派,享受快速、安全的网络环境。

请先 登录 再评论,若不是会员请先 注册